PURPOSE: Provided is a lithium ion polymer battery system for a fuel cell hybrid electric automobile to improve the output performance by increasing the internal temperature of a battery cell at a low temperature and to enhance the vehicle performance by increasing the power limit of a battery. CONSTITUTION: The lithium ion polymer battery system comprises a battery pack which comprises a laminate of a plurality of lithium ion polymer battery cells(10) and is used as an auxiliary power source of a fuel cell hybrid electric automobile; a thermistor(20) which senses the temperature of the battery cells when the battery cells are charged or discharged; and a battery management system(30) where a DC/DC converter(31) and a resister(32) are arranged and which reads the sensed temperature from the thermistor and increases the internal temperature of the battery cells when the battery cells are charged or discharged if the read temperature is below a certain temperature.
